Northern Arizona University Expands Use of Legal Files to Employee Relations

“Legal Files isn’t just for legal files; we’re grateful it can be a solution for the work we do.”

The Human Resources Department at Northern Arizona University is implementing Legal Files case and legal matter management system, the software’s developer, Legal Files Software, Inc. announced today. Human Resources joins the University’s Office of General Counsel, Contracting and Purchasing Services, and the Equity and Access Office as Legal Files customers.

“Legal Files is a very flexible program,” according to Employee Relations Assistant Director Marcia Warden. Warden’s group works with performance management, policy interpretation, discipline, and investigation case management software. “It was clear that Legal Files could quickly be customized to meet our specific needs for employee relations case management.” Warden said. “Legal Files isn’t just for legal files; we’re grateful it can be a solution for the work we do.”

Northern Arizona University is a public university with its main campus in Flagstaff, Arizona. Governed by the Arizona Board of Regents and accredited by the Higher Learning Commission, the university offers 173 baccalaureate, graduate and doctoral degree programs.
